STATEMENT BY AFL-CIO PRESIDENT RICHARD TRUMKA ON SOUTH KOREA TRADE NEGOTIATIONS
President Obama showed today that he is not willing to settle for an inadequate deal that doesn't address the very real concerns of working people and small business. Given the precarious state of our economy, President Obama is exactly right in holding out for a deal that puts working people's interests first. President Obama should keep fighting for a balanced and workable trade deal that will protect the interests of American and Korean workers.
